sysssislog (Transact-SQL)
Contiene una riga per ogni voce di log generata da pacchetti o dalle loro attività o contenitori in fase di esecuzione. Questa tabella viene creata nel database msdb al momento dell'installazione di MicrosoftSQL ServerIntegration Services. Se si configura la registrazione nei log in un database di SQL Server diverso, viene creata una tabella sysssislog con questo formato nel database specificato.
[!NOTA]
In Integration Services le voci di log vengono scritte in questa tabella solo quando i pacchetti utilizzano il provider di log di SQL Server.
Nome colonna |
Tipo di dati |
Descrizione |
---|---|---|
id |
int |
Identificatore univoco della voce del log. |
event |
sysname |
Nome dell'evento che ha generato la voce del log. |
computer |
nvarchar |
Computer in cui era in esecuzione il pacchetto al momento della generazione della voce del log. |
operator |
nvarchar |
Nome utente della persona che ha eseguito il pacchetto che ha generato la voce del log. |
source |
nvarchar |
Nome del file eseguibile nel pacchetto che ha generato la voce del log. |
sourceid |
uniqueidentifier |
GUID del file eseguibile nel pacchetto che ha generato la voce del log. |
executionid |
uniqueidentifier |
GUID dell'istanza di esecuzione del file eseguibile che ha generato la voce del log. |
starttime |
datetime |
Ora di inizio dell'esecuzione del pacchetto. |
endtime |
datetime |
Ora del completamento del pacchetto. Questa funzionalità non è implementata. Il valore nella colonna endtime è sempre uguale al valore nella colonna starttime. |
datacode |
int |
Valore integer facoltativo che in genere indica il risultato dell'esecuzione del contenitore o dell'attività. |
databytes |
image |
Matrice di byte facoltativa che contiene informazioni aggiuntive. |
message |
nvarchar |
Descrizione dell'evento e delle informazioni associate all'evento. |
Vedere anche